Lets compare vitamin content per 300 calories of Sweetened Frozen Apricots vs Red Kidney Beans:
300 calories of Sweetened Frozen Apricots have more Vitamin A, 1.3 times more Vitamin B3 and 6.9 times more Vitamin C than Red Kidney Beans.
While 300 kcal of Raw Red Kidney Beans contain 8.8 times more Vitamin B1, 1.6 times more Vitamin B2, 1.9 times more Vitamin B6 and 57.3 times more Vitamin B9 than Sweetened Frozen Apricots.
Both Sweetened Frozen Apricots and Red Kidney Beans provide similar amounts of Vitamin B5 per 300 calories.
300 calories of Sweetened Frozen Apricots have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B1 and Vitamin B9
300 calories of Red Kidney Beans have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A and Vitamin C
Both Sweetened Frozen Apricots as well as Raw Red Kidney Beans have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in 300 calories.
Comparing minerals per 300 calories for Sweetened Frozen Apricots vs Red Kidney Beans:
300 calories of Sweetened Frozen Apricots have 21.5 times more Water than Red Kidney Beans.
While 300 kcal of Raw Red Kidney Beans contain 2.4 times more Calcium, 3.2 times more Copper, 2.2 times more Iron, 4.5 times more Magnesium, 6.5 times more Manganese, 6.2 times more Phosphorus, 1.7 times more Potassium and 8.1 times more Zinc than Sweetened Frozen Apricots.
300 calories of Sweetened Frozen Apricots lack sufficient amounts of Calcium and Zinc
Both Sweetened Frozen Apricots as well as Raw Red Kidney Beans lack sufficient amounts of Selenium in 300 calories.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 300 calories:
300 calories of Sweetened Frozen Apricots have 1.4 times more Carbohydrate than Red Kidney Beans.
While 300 kcal of Raw Red Kidney Beans contain more Omega 3, 2 times more Fiber and 9.4 times more Protein than Sweetened Frozen Apricots.
Both Sweetened Frozen Apricots and Red Kidney Beans offer comparable quantities of Energy per 300 calories.
300 calories of Sweetened Frozen Apricots prov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3 and Protein
Both Sweetened Frozen Apricots as well as Raw Red Kidney Beans provide inadequate amounts of Omega 6 in 300 calories.
